Aaron Rodgers has been the center of attention amidst all the trade speculations surrounding him. The Green Bay Packers star quarterback made headlines earlier as he declared going into a ‘darkness retreat’. At the time, Rodgers was contemplating between retirement or a move away from the Packers. As the situation currently stands, Rodgers has since emerged from the said ‘darkness retreat’ and is waiting for an opportune moment to announce his decision. Meanwhile, rumors of A-Rod potentially joining the New York Jets have been at an all-time high.

Several NFL pundits and Insiders are however irked at Rodgers due to this unnecessary delay, and one even went on to call out the former league MVP.

Aaron Rodgers was expected to declare a decision this Monday before the free agency negotiating window opened at noon. But an unfazed Aaron Rodgers remained as tight-lipped as ever.

The consensus around the NFL is that the New York Jets will be the most likely landing spot for Rodgers, and the Jets themselves are confident of it.

With Jimmy Garoppolo agreeing to a deal with the Raiders, the Jets now have even fewer options to fall back to.

NFL Insider Ian Rapport, went on this epic rant about Rodgers still not committing, “Aaron Rodgers is still not committed to the Jets, still not actually committed to playing in the 2023 season. And now everyone’s wondering when is he going to make a decision, for Aaron Rodgers retirement is a real option, and playing for the Jets is a real option. This would be real simple, call the Jets and tell them I wanna play for you.

With everyone waiting eagerly for Rodgers to make a decision, the Jets can’t help but feel a little antsy. After all, adding someone of Rodgers’ caliber to the team would further their chances of making it to the end.

Earlier this week, a contingent of Jets top brass including owner Woody Johnson, General Manager Joe Douglas, head coach Robert Saleh and offensive coordinator Nathaniel Hackett flew to California to speak to Rodgers directly.

Hackett and Rodgers have had their fair share of good days together, as the two were both integral pillars of the Green Bay Packers offense.

The Jets speaking directly with Aaron Rodgers signals that they have the Packers’ blessing, as he is still under contract with Green Bay. With all signs pointing toward Rodgers putting on a Jets uniform, several New York Jets players took to social media to try and lure the Super Bowl champion.
